Step 1: Immediate Water Shut-Off and Assessment
The very first thing we do is locate your main water shut-off valve and stop the flow. This prevents any more water from entering your home. Then, our trained technicians perform a thorough assessment to understand the scope of the problem. We’ll identify the exact location of the break and the extent of the water spread. This initial inspection is crucial for planning our next steps and giving you a clear picture of what needs to be done.
Step 2: Water Extraction
Once the water source is stopped, we immediately deploy powerful water extraction equipment. This includes high-capacity pumps and specialized vacuums designed to remove standing water from floors, carpets, and even inside walls. The goal here is to remove as much bulk water as possible, as quickly as possible. Efficient extraction is the first line of defense against long-term water damage and is vital for starting the drying process.
Step 3: Controlled Demolition (If Necessary)
Sometimes, accessing the broken supply line requires carefully removing damaged materials. This might involve cutting into drywall or removing baseboards. We’re precise in our demolition, only removing what’s absolutely necessary to expose the damaged pipe and affected areas. Our goal is to make repairs as minimally invasive as possible while ensuring complete access to the problem zone.
Step 4: Pipe Repair and Replacement
This is where we fix the root cause. Our skilled technicians will expertly repair or replace the damaged section of the supply line. We use appropriate materials and techniques to ensure a durable, long-lasting fix. We test the repaired line thoroughly to confirm there are no leaks before we proceed. Restoring your water service safely and effectively is our top priority.
Step 5: Drying and Dehumidification
After the repair, the work isn’t over. We set up industrial-grade air movers and dehumidifiers to systematically dry out your home. These machines create airflow and pull moisture from the air and materials, preventing mold growth and further structural damage. We continuously monitor humidity and moisture levels with specialized meters to ensure your property is dried to safe, healthy standards.

Warning Signs You Need Supply Line Break Repair
Catching a supply line issue early can save you a lot of money and hassle. Ignoring these signs can lead to much bigger problems down the road, like mold growth or structural weakening. Pay close attention to what’s happening in your home, and don’t hesitate to call us if you notice anything unusual. Early detection is key to minimizing damage.
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
A persistent musty or mildew smell, especially in areas where you don’t typically see visible water, often indicates hidden moisture. This smell is a sign that water has been sitting somewhere, potentially behind walls or under floors, and is starting to develop mold. It’s your nose telling you there’s a hidden water problem.
Unexplained Puddles or Wet Spots
Finding water on your floor, around appliances, or near plumbing fixtures when you haven’t spilled anything is a clear indicator. This could be a direct result of a small leak from a supply line that’s slowly dripping. Don’t just mop it up; investigate the source because this is a direct sign of a leak.
Damp or Discolored Walls and Ceilings
Look for patches on your walls or ceilings that feel soft, look discolored, or have started to bulge. This often happens when a supply line inside the wall or ceiling has broken. The water saturates the material, causing it to weaken and stain. This is a serious warning sign that needs immediate attention.
A Sudden Drop in Water Pressure
If your faucets suddenly have less water flow, or the pressure seems significantly weaker throughout your home, it could mean a supply line has ruptured. A large break can divert a significant amount of water, affecting pressure at your fixtures. This indicates a major leak is occurring.
The Sound of Running Water When No Fixtures Are On
Listen carefully. If you hear a constant hissing, dripping, or rushing sound within your walls or under your floors, and no water is intentionally running, it’s a strong signal. This is often the sound of water escaping a compromised supply line. It’s a clear sign of an active leak.
An Unusually High Water Bill
If your latest water bill is surprisingly high with no explanation for increased usage, a hidden leak could be the culprit. A continuously leaking supply line can waste a significant amount of water over time. This sudden spike is a financial indicator of a problem.
Supply Line Break Repair v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ional
| Situation | DIY? | Call a Pro? | Why |
|---|---|---|---|
| Identifying the exact location of a hidden leak. | No | Yes | Locating hidden leaks requires specialized detection equipment and expertise. |
| Shutting off the main water supply to prevent further damage. | Yes (if you know where it is and how to do it safely) | Yes (if unsure or uncomfortable) | Incorrectly shutting off water can cause other plumbing issues. |
| Repairing or replacing a damaged pipe section. | Only for very simple, accessible leaks with basic tools. | Yes | Supply line repairs require specific plumbing skills, tools, and knowledge of local codes. |
| Extracting standing water from floors and carpets. | No | Yes | Professional equipment removes water much more effectively and quickly. |
| Drying out affected materials and preventing mold. | No | Yes | Industrial drying equipment and professional monitoring are needed for thorough, safe drying. |
| Assessing the full extent of water damage. | No | Yes | Professionals can identify hidden moisture and potential structural issues. |

What is the typical timeline for a supply line break repair?
The actual pipe repair can often be completed in a few hours. However, the entire process, including water extraction and thorough drying, can take anywhere from two to five days. We work diligently to expedite the drying process using specialized equipment.
How much does it cost to fix a broken water supply line?
Costs vary based on the extent of the damage and the complexity of the repair. A simple pipe fix might be a few hundred dollars, but if significant water damage has occurred, it could range from $1,000 to $5,000 or more. We provide detailed estimates after assessing your specific situation.
Will my homeowner’s insurance cover supply line break repairs?
Typically, homeowner’s insurance covers sudden and accidental water damage, which often includes supply line breaks. It usually won’t cover gradual leaks or pre-existing conditions. We recommend reviewing your policy and can help document the damage for your claim. Understanding your coverage is important for peace of mind.
How do you find the exact spot of a supply line leak?
We use advanced leak detection equipment, such as acoustic sensors and thermal imaging cameras, to pinpoint the source of the leak without unnecessary destruction. This technology allows us to accurately locate the break, even when it’s hidden behind walls or under floors, ensuring a precise and efficient repair.
What are the biggest risks if I don’t repair a supply line break immediately?
Ignoring a supply line break can lead to serious structural damage, including weakened walls and floors, and can create the perfect environment for mold and mildew growth. This can result in costly repairs and potential health hazards. Prompt action prevents widespread property damage and ensures a safe home environment.
